David Shurn Obituary

David Lee Shurn, Sr., the son of the late Albert Lee Shurn and Isabella Smith Jobe, was born March 8, 1940, in Caledonia, MS.
On June 19, 1981, in Malden, MO he was united in Holy Matrimony to Barbara Ann Bell. She survives.
He was a member of the Zion Grove Church of Malden, MO.
Mr. Shurn died Thursday, October 17, 2024, at his residence in Malden, at the age of 84 years, 7 months and 9 days.
He is survived by his wife, Barbara Shurn; 4 sons, Dennis Shurn, David Shurn, Jr., Robert Anderson and Emmett Anderson; 10 daughters, Sarah Bridgeford, Patricia McNeal, Betty Wright, Kim Shurn, Tameika Shurn, Tiffany Shurn, Alkeisha Shurn, Carolyn Smith, Octavia Townes and Angela Anderson; several grandchildren; great grandchildren, great great grandchildren and a host of other relatives and friends.
He was preceded in death by 2 daughters, Brittany Shurn and Rochelle Anderson; 2 sisters, Mattie Ayers and Dora White and 1 nephew, Louis Shurn.
A visitation will be held at 12:00 P.M., Friday, October 25, 2024, at the Community Center in Malden. Funeral services will follow at 1:00 P.M., with Pastor William Johnson officiating. Burial will be in the Macedonia Cemetery in Malden, MO.
